Registration Underway for Israel/Palestine Study Seminar
Trinity professors Mark Allan Powell and Henry J. Langknecht will lead a study tour of the Holy Land in a course titled “Holy Land and City of Eternal Peace: The Eternal Quest,” during the January Term, January 5-22, 2011. The trip is open to students, alumni and the general community.
Participants will walk where Jesus walked, tour important sites in biblical history, visit museums and the archaeological remains of palaces and synagogues, and listen to the struggles for peace and justice from local Christians, Jews, and Muslims. Destinations include Caesarea, Nazareth, the Sea of Galilee, Jerusalem, Bethlehem and the Mt. of Olives. Travel by boat on the Sea of Galilee, float in the salty water of the Dead Sea, and visit Jerusalem’s Western Wall, the ruins of Jericho and the plains of Armageddon.
